Community Center Fitness Options
When we talk about gyms at Sun City, one of the first places people think of is the community center. These spots are often the most budget-friendly, and for good reason! They typically offer basic fitness equipment – think treadmills, ellipticals, some free weights, and maybe a few resistance machines. The vibe here is usually pretty laid-back; it's less about high-intensity workouts and more about general wellness and staying active. The prices for community center gyms can be incredibly reasonable. Often, you'll find that a basic membership is included with your Sun City HOA fees, or it might be a very small additional monthly or annual cost. We're talking potentially under $50 a year, sometimes even less, or bundled into your existing dues. This makes it a fantastic option for residents who want convenient access to fitness facilities without a hefty price tag. Keep in mind, though, that these gyms might have limited hours, especially compared to private fitness clubs, and the equipment selection might be more basic. They might not have the latest high-tech machines or a huge variety of classes. However, for a quick cardio session, some strength training, or just to get out of the house and move your body, they are absolutely brilliant. Plus, you're usually surrounded by neighbors, which can add a nice social element to your workout. So, if you're on a tight budget or just need a no-frills place to exercise, definitely check out what your local Sun City community center has to offer. It's often the most accessible and affordable starting point for many residents looking to improve their health and fitness.
Private Fitness Clubs and Their Costs
Moving beyond the community centers, you'll find private fitness clubs in and around the Sun City area, and these generally come with a different price point and a wider range of amenities. These clubs are your typical commercial gyms – think big-name chains or local independent fitness centers. What do you get for your money here? Usually, a much more extensive selection of cardio and strength training equipment, often including the latest models. You'll also find dedicated spaces for group fitness classes like yoga, spinning, Zumba, and HIIT, often with multiple classes running daily. Many private clubs also offer personal training services, swimming pools, saunas, steam rooms, and even basketball courts or racquetball facilities. So, the cost of private gyms can vary significantly. Monthly membership fees can range anywhere from $40 to $100 or more, depending on the club, its location, and the level of membership you choose. Some places might offer different tiers – basic access versus all-inclusive packages. You might also encounter initiation fees, annual fees, or contract commitments that can add to the upfront cost. For example, a popular chain might have a $50/month fee plus a $100 initiation fee and a 12-month contract. Smaller, boutique studios that focus on specific types of training, like CrossFit boxes or specialized yoga studios, can sometimes be even more expensive on a per-class or monthly basis, but offer a more tailored experience. When considering these options, it's crucial to look at what's included in the membership. Are classes part of the deal, or an extra charge? Is personal training discounted? What are the contract terms and cancellation policies? Visiting a few different clubs, taking advantage of free trial passes, and comparing their offerings and prices is the best way to find a private gym that fits your budget and your fitness goals. Don't just go for the cheapest; find the one that gives you the best value for what you're looking for in a workout experience.
Boutique Fitness Studios: Premium Price, Premium Experience?
Alright guys, let's talk about the boutique fitness studios near Sun City, because these places are a whole different ballgame. If you're looking for a highly specialized workout experience, these are probably where you'll end up. Think places that focus exclusively on things like high-intensity interval training (HIIT), indoor cycling (like SoulCycle or Flywheel equivalents), Pilates, yoga (often with specific styles like hot yoga or power yoga), or even boxing and martial arts. The appeal of these studios is the focused, often high-energy environment, expert instructors who are passionate about their specific discipline, and a strong sense of community within that particular niche. You're not just joining a gym; you're joining a tribe dedicated to a certain way of working out. Now, when it comes to prices at boutique fitness studios, you're generally looking at the higher end of the spectrum. Drop-in classes can easily range from $20 to $35 or even more. Many studios offer class packs – say, 10 classes for $200-$300 – which can offer a slight discount per class compared to dropping in. Unlimited monthly memberships are also common, and these can easily set you back $100 to $200+ per month, especially if you plan on attending multiple times a week. So, why would anyone pay these prices? Well, it's about the experience. The instructors are often top-notch, the facilities are usually immaculate and aesthetically pleasing, and the workouts are designed to be incredibly effective and often very specific to a particular fitness goal. For people who thrive on specialized instruction, variety in their workouts (if they hop between studios), or a very strong community vibe, the premium price can be worth it. It’s important to consider if this level of specialization and cost aligns with your fitness goals and your overall budget. If you're someone who needs a lot of variety and loves trying different trendy workouts, budgeting for a few classes a week at different studios might be more feasible than a full gym membership. But if you're looking for a budget-friendly, all-around fitness solution, these boutique spots might be a bit much for your wallet. Definitely try a few intro offers to see if the intensity and the price tag are a good match for you!
What Influences Gym Prices in Sun City?
So, what makes one gym in Sun City cost more than another? It's not just random, guys! Several factors come into play that dictate the price tag. First off, location, location, location! A gym situated in a prime, easily accessible area with high foot traffic might charge more simply because of its desirable spot. Think about a gym right off a main road versus one tucked away in a less busy neighborhood. Secondly, the quality and quantity of equipment play a huge role. A gym that boasts brand-new, state-of-the-art machines, a vast array of free weights, and specialized training gear will naturally cost more than a place with older, more basic equipment. If a gym invests heavily in top-tier fitness technology and maintenance, you can bet that cost gets passed on in the membership fees. Then there’s the range of services and amenities. Does the gym offer a pool, a sauna, steam room, basketball courts, or childcare? Are there numerous group fitness classes included, or are they an add-on? Personal training staff, locker room facilities, and even things like towel service can all contribute to the overall price. The more bells and whistles, the higher the cost is likely to be. Class offerings and instructor quality are also big drivers. Boutique studios or gyms with a packed schedule of popular, instructor-led classes (like yoga, CrossFit, or spin) often justify higher prices due to the specialized nature of the instruction and the demand. Finally, membership structure and contract length matter. Gyms that offer month-to-month flexibility without long-term commitments might charge a bit more per month than those that require a 6-month or 12-month contract, where they can secure your revenue for a longer period. Initiation fees, annual fees, and tiered membership levels all add layers to the pricing puzzle. Understanding these elements helps you decipher why you're seeing the prices you are and allows you to better evaluate if a particular gym's cost aligns with the value it provides. It’s all about matching your needs and budget to what the gym is offering.
Tips for Finding Affordable Gym Options
Alright, let's talk about being savvy and finding affordable gym options in Sun City. Nobody wants to break the bank just to get a decent workout, right? First and foremost, leverage those community centers we talked about. Seriously, if your Sun City HOA fees include access to a fitness room, that's often the cheapest route. Even if there's a small add-on fee, it's usually significantly less than a private gym. Take advantage of free trials and introductory offers. Most private gyms and boutique studios will offer a free day pass or a discounted first week/month. Use these to test the waters, see if you like the facility, the equipment, and the atmosphere before committing. This is crucial! Don't sign up for a year-long contract without trying it out. Compare prices and packages meticulously. Don't just look at the monthly fee. Factor in initiation fees, annual fees, potential charges for classes or specific equipment, and contract lengths. Sometimes a slightly higher monthly fee for a place with fewer hidden costs is a better deal overall. Consider off-peak memberships. Some gyms offer cheaper rates if you commit to using their facilities during less busy hours (e.g., weekday mornings or afternoons). This might work perfectly if your schedule allows it. Look for bundled deals or discounts. Sometimes, local businesses offer discounts to their employees, or there might be package deals if you sign up with a friend or family member. Also, check if your health insurance provider offers any gym discounts – some do! Think about your actual needs. Do you really need a fancy pool, a sauna, and 50 different types of classes? Or are you primarily there to use cardio machines and lift some weights? Be honest with yourself. Focusing on gyms that meet your core needs, rather than those with tons of amenities you'll never use, can save you a lot of money. Lastly, don't be afraid to negotiate, especially if you're looking at longer-term contracts or during slower sales periods for the gym. You might be surprised at what discounts they are willing to offer to secure your business. Being informed and proactive is your best bet for finding a great gym that doesn't drain your wallet.
